The road to 2013 part 3

In May 1964 we moved to Headless Cross.  We lived in a house on the Evesham Road, apparently opposite a pub.  I do not think the house is there anymore.  My parents were in charge of the Salvation Army corps down the road at Crabbs Cross.  When my older brother took this photo the hall was being used as a charity shop.  My brother David was born while we were living in Headless Cross.
 
In the summer of 1965 we holidayed at the Salvation Army home in Cliftonville.  I have a picture of me on a roundabout riding on a "train" at Margate (or it may have been Ramsgate).  Perhaps a foretaste of the travelling of future years?
